Subject: Key rotation for warm-pool service

Hi all,

Welcome to the Quillhatch platform team. As part of our quarterly rotation, the credential used by the cold-start mitigation service (the one that pre-warms serverless handlers before traffic spikes) has been replaced. The old key stops working Friday.

Update your local `.env` and the staging config before then, or your handlers will cold-start on every invocation. The new key for the warm-pool service is below.

API key for bafop-hahig: vxb3-x2n

Ticket #4182 — Signature check failing on profile-shard rollout

Welcome aboard. The Lumenvale user-profile store is mid-migration to a sharded layout, and the shard-router artifact now fails its signature check during deploy. The pipeline rejects the build before it reaches staging, so shard cutover is blocked. We suspect the artifact was signed with the retired key from last quarter. Re-sign the shard-router bundle and re-run the verify stage. Use the current signing key below.

release key, kagag-taweg: bky4_VgyJ

Handover — EXIF scrubber (from Priya to on-call)

The Snapfield EXIF scrubbing pipeline is stable after last week's patch. All uploads now pass through the scrubber before hitting storage; GPS and serial tags are stripped, orientation is preserved. One known issue: very large TIFFs occasionally time out and retry — harmless, but noisy in the logs. Alerts route to the media-pipeline channel. The scrubber is currently deployed with the following configuration values:

service settings:
[oliix]
port = 4000
region = west-3
host = oliix.norvaworks.internal
timeout_ms = 3000
retries = 2

Night-shift staff: Floor 4 of the Tellhaven Building opens this week. After 21:00, access is via the rear stairwell only; the lifts are locked out overnight during the settling period. Complete a walk-through of the new floor once per shift and log it. The stairwell keypad accepts the code below.

badge for yahop-fawep: bdg-XBKXI-68071